Показатель INP (Interaction to Next Paint) — это один из новых ключевых показателей Google для оценки взаимодействия пользователя с вебсайтом. INP измеряет, насколько быстро страница реагирует на действия посетителей, такие как нажатие кнопок, прокрутка или другие взаимодействия. Его цель — помочь понять, как быстро пользователь получает визуальный отклик после определённого действия, что напрямую влияет на удобство использования сайта и удовлетворённость посетителей.
Почему INP важен для сайтов на WordPress
Google считает, что скорость реакции страницы является критически важным фактором пользовательского опыта, поэтому включил INP в систему Core Web Vitals, которая прямо влияет на рейтинг в поиске. Для сайтов на WordPress, часто использующих плагины и сложные темы, обеспечение хороших показателей INP может быть вызовом. Однако улучшение этого показателя поможет повысить позиции в поисковой выдаче, улучшить UX и привлечь больше посетителей, которые будут дольше оставаться на сайте.
Как измерить INP
Чтобы успешно улучшить показатель INP, важно сначала понять его текущий уровень. Для этого рекомендуется использовать доступные инструменты, которые предоставляют данные о скорости реакции страниц и выявляют конкретные проблемы. Инструменты Google для анализа производительности вебсайтов позволяют оценить индекс INP и другие важные показатели, на основе которых можно сделать выводы и определить шаги для оптимизации.
🔔Google PageSpeed Insights — один из самых удобных инструментов, который предоставляет полный анализ INP и других показателей Core Web Vitals для любой страницы.
🔔Lighthouse — инструмент, интегрированный в браузер Chrome, позволяет получить детальную информацию о производительности страницы.
🔔Google Search Console — предоставляет аналитику INP для всего сайта, показывая общие тенденции и помогая выявить страницы, требующие оптимизации.
Причины низкого INP и как их улучшить на WordPress
WordPress-сайты могут иметь проблемы с INP из-за большой нагрузки на сервер, тяжелых плагинов, сложных тем или неоптимизированных изображений. Вот несколько методов для улучшения INP на WordPress:
1. Оптимизация JavaScript и CSS
🔔Устраните блокирующий JavaScript. Если скрипты задерживают отображение контента, рассмотрите возможность их асинхронной загрузки.
🔔Минимизируйте CSS и JavaScript. Используйте плагины, такие как Autoptimize или WP Rocket, чтобы уменьшить размер и количество файлов.
🔔Удалите ненужные плагины. Известно, что некоторые плагины, особенно тяжелые, могут влиять на скорость реакции страницы.
2. Использование кэширования
🔔Кэширование помогает сохранять часть контента сайта во временной памяти, чтобы ускорить загрузку страниц для повторных посетителей. Плагины, такие как W3 Total Cache или WP Super Cache, отлично подходят для WordPress.
🔔Object Cache и Browser Cache также стоит включить для улучшения скорости.
3. Снижение времени отклика сервера (TTFB)
🔔Выберите качественный хостинг. Сервер с медленным временем отклика значительно влияет на показатели Core Web Vitals, в том числе на INP. Ищите хостинг с хорошей репутацией по скорости и надежности.
🔔Используйте Content Delivery Network (CDN), такие как Cloudflare или BunnyCDN, чтобы снизить нагрузку на сервер и обеспечить быструю загрузку контента для посетителей из разных регионов.
4. Сокращение размера изображений и использование современных форматов
🔔Оптимизируйте изображения с помощью плагинов, таких как Smush или ShortPixel, чтобы уменьшить их размер без потери качества.
🔔Используйте современные форматы изображений, такие как WebP, которые быстро загружаются и не ухудшают качество страницы.
5. Удаление ненужных анимаций и эффектов
🔔Анимации и сложные визуальные эффекты могут задерживать реакцию страницы, поэтому их следует ограничить или оптимизировать.
🔔Если анимации необходимы, рассмотрите использование CSS-анимаций, которые легче и работают быстрее, чем JavaScript-анимации.
Использование плагинов для улучшения INP в WordPress
Оптимизация INP на WordPress может быть значительно упрощена с помощью специальных плагинов, которые помогают снизить нагрузку на страницу и улучшить её реакцию на действия пользователя. Они позволяют отключить лишние скрипты, минимизировать объем файлов и повысить скорость загрузки. Такие инструменты предоставляют удобные решения для управления ресурсами, что особенно полезно для сайтов с многофункциональными темами и большим количеством контента. Вот несколько плагинов, которые помогут улучшить показатель INP на WordPress:
🔔Perfmatters — позволяет отключить лишние функции и оптимизировать скрипты.
🔔Asset CleanUp — дает возможность отключить скрипты и стили, которые не нужны на определённых страницах.
🔔WP Rocket — мощный кэширующий плагин с функциями оптимизации CSS и JavaScript, кэширования и снижения TTFB.
Улучшение INP — это важный шаг для повышения качества пользовательского опыта и продвижения сайта в результатах поиска Google. Для WordPress-сайтов существует несколько эффективных методов оптимизации INP, включая настройку кэширования, оптимизацию изображений и JavaScript, использование быстрого хостинга и удаление лишних анимаций. Внедрение этих практик поможет обеспечить более приятный опыт для пользователей и улучшит показатели Core Web Vitals, что в целом поспособствует успешному развитию вебсайта.
Поделиться в социальных сетях: